Cargo Bikes Market Set to Hit $14.1 Billion by 2035

As per recent research by DataString Consulting

The global Cargo Bikes market is projected to grow from $4.7 billion in 2024 to $14.1 billion by 2035, driven by strong demand in urban delivery services, child transportation, food & beverage deliveries, and waste collection & management. Key contributors to this rise include growing sustainability initiatives, urban mobility demands, and the increased integration of cargo bikes in everyday logistics and family transportation.


Key Applications Driving Market Growth

Cargo bikes are becoming increasingly essential in modern urban settings. Their agility in traffic, low operational cost, and zero-emission footprint make them ideal for:

  • Parcel and package delivery, used by global giants like DHL and Amazon

  • Family transportation, offering storage, child safety features, and comfort

  • Food and beverage delivery with insulated compartments and durable design

  • Waste collection and recyclable transport in eco-conscious municipalities

Leading brands like Yuba, Tern, and Urban Arrow are at the forefront of innovation, focusing on safety, utility, and energy efficiency.


Sustainability Driving Technological Advancements

A global shift toward sustainable urban transport is fueling innovation across the cargo bike ecosystem. Key trends include:

  • Lightweight yet durable materials for better load capacity and energy efficiency

  • Electric-assist systems (e-bikes) to improve user comfort and extend range

  • Aerodynamic frame designs for urban speed and maneuverability

  • Integration of smart tech features for fleet tracking and battery management

These trends are reshaping consumer preferences and driving both consumer and commercial adoption at scale.

Regional Market Insights

North America

The U.S. market is witnessing a surge in cargo bike adoption, backed by:

  • Environmental awareness and push for zero-emission transport

  • Improved cycling infrastructure and supportive government policies

  • Competitive activity from players like Yuba Bicycles and Xtracycle

These developments reflect the region's growing commitment to sustainable mobility and efficient urban logistics.
